Uchiha Madara’s words were brutally direct—so much so that they bordered on cruelty for the three children. He laid bare a bloody, unvarnished truth, dissecting it layer by layer for them to see, forcing them to confront the harsh realities of the world.
Faced with such a stark and merciless truth, the trio fell silent. Having just endured the harrowing genjutsu, they were at a loss for words.
Seeing their unusual silence, Madara did not rush them. He understood that making such a difficult decision required time—a process he was willing to grant.

The first lesson Madara imparted to the three children was fundamental: how to survive.
At this moment, the children had both the value and capability to live. But with survival came the next question: how should they choose to live?
Would they opt for obscurity, leading quiet, unremarkable lives? Or would they strive to shine brightly, drawing attention and admiration?

If they chose the former, in this cruel world—one that could devour them whole—they might live quietly, or die quietly, fading into insignificance.
But if they chose the latter path, they could achieve prominence and distinction. However, along with that came significantly heightened danger.
As the three children pondered their choice, a sudden commotion arose behind Madara, catching the attention of White Zetsu and the trio.

From the distant bushes, six or seven fully armed ANBU operatives from Konoha emerged. These emotionless, machine-like figures scanned the area, automatically ignoring the turned back of Uchiha Madara and instead locking their sights on Nagato, whom Danzo had ordered to be captured alive at all costs.
Nagato trembled, a bitter smile flickering across his face. Though he didn’t know why, his sharp instincts told him instantly that these men were after him. Once again, he felt the weight of guilt—that his presence had endangered his companions.
The three children grew slightly tense, though the presence of Uchiha Madara gave them an unspoken sense of security. Somehow, they felt reassured that whatever happened, it would be fine. Thus, they remained calm, silently observing the unfolding situation.

The leader of the ANBU operatives drew a kunai, pointing it directly at Nagato. His cold, emotionless voice emanated from beneath his mask:
“This red-haired brat is the target. Capture him alive. Kill anyone else."
As the ANBU operatives prepared to move, Uchiha Madara slowly turned around, his voice laced with unmistakable displeasure:

"You vermin... Are you really so bold as to disregard my presence entirely?"
As Madara fully turned, the ANBU operatives caught sight of who he was. Their faces paled in shock:
"Uchiha Madara!" ×n

Never in their wildest nightmares had they imagined encountering the infamous Uchiha Madara here!
"You Konoha rats truly have guts. Ravaging my lands wasn’t enough? Now you dare lay hands on someone I’ve taken an interest in? Do you want to give me a reason to raze Konoha to the ground?"
Sweat poured down the foreheads of the ANBU operatives as they exchanged uneasy glances, hesitating between fighting and fleeing.
However, Madara showed no intention of giving them even a sliver of a chance. With a flick of his hand, the piercing chirping of *Chidori* erupted in his palm, its dazzling blue light blinding the three children.

At the sound of the shrill, crackling electricity, the six or seven ANBU operatives’ hair stood on end, and they immediately prepared to flee.
In a low murmur, Madara uttered:
"Lightning Instant Movement!"

With a sharp "Zzzt!"—the sound of lightning breaking the sound barrier—the three children watched in awe as Madara transformed into a streak of blue lightning. In the blink of an eye, the blue flash swept past the six or seven ANBU operatives before returning to its original position.
The operatives, caught off guard by Madara’s instantaneous assault, froze in place. A surge of electricity coursed through their bodies, followed by smoke rising from their lifeless forms as they collapsed to the ground—utterly dead.
Madara casually shook his hand, dispelling the still-crackling *Chidori*, and turned back to the three children with an air of indifference.

The trio was utterly dumbstruck.
Though they had always believed ninjas to be powerful, they had never imagined that human effort could reach such heights—commanding the lightning of nature, a force often regarded as divine retribution, to obliterate enemies who had chased them relentlessly for days.
An unprecedented, indescribable sense of awe filled the hearts of the three children. The scales of their internal struggle began to tip ever so slightly toward one side, influenced by Madara’s seemingly effortless display of power.

Madara gazed at the trio, unperturbed. He knew their innate potential and restlessness all but guaranteed their choice. People like them, with restless hearts, would inevitably choose to tread the perilous path rather than settle for mediocrity.
Gradually, the three children emerged from their confusion and hesitation, their resolve hardening.
They exchanged glances, each seeing the same unwavering determination reflected in the others’ eyes.

Sharing a knowing smile, they simultaneously raised their heads, looking at Madara with confident grins.
Madara, for once, allowed himself a rare smile:
"It seems you three have made your decision."

Yahiko, the most outspoken of the trio, stepped forward as their representative:
"Yes! Ninja Uncle! We’ve made our choice. The three of us don’t want to live dull, ordinary lives. Though the road ahead will be fraught with danger, we willingly embark on this grand journey! The three of us… we want to become ninjas! We hope you’ll take us under your wing!"
In that instant, as if the moon had broken free from the clouds, Madara revealed a rare, hearty laugh:

"Good, very good! Since you’ve made your choice, I cannot withhold my name from you any longer.
My name is Uchiha Madara, known as the Shinobi War God—an existence feared by the entire ninja world. I am the strongest shinobi alive today, capable of suppressing the Five Great Nations with my strength alone!"
